What is an open fracture and how do they occur?

An open fracture occurs when a broken bone pierces the skin, or when a wound communicates with a fracture through one or more openings. Open fractures are classified by the degree of soft-tissue damage and contamination. Common classification systems (such as the Gustilo-Anderson classification) divide them into Type I (small wound, low contamination), Type II (larger wound >1 cm without extensive soft-tissue damage), and Type III (extensive soft-tissue damage, high contamination; often requires complex reconstruction). Classification influences the urgency and type of wound debridement, antibiotic choice, and surgical plan.

Causes of open fractures include:

  • High-energy impacts such as road traffic accidents (a major cause in Amritsar and across Punjab)
  • Industrial or agricultural machinery injuries
  • Falls from height
  • Gunshot wounds or penetrating trauma
  • Crush injuries

 

Signs that a fracture is open include visible bone in the wound, a wound overlying a fracture site, bleeding from the wound, and contamination with foreign material. Immediate recognition is critical because the risk of infection—ranging from superficial wound infection to life-changing osteomyelitis (bone infection)—is far higher than in closed fractures. Studies show that infection rates for open fractures can range from below 5% in low-grade injuries with timely care to over 40% in severe, contaminated type III injuries without adequate management. In a regional context, access to rapid trauma care in Amritsar, and awareness of early protocols, reduces complications and improves limb salvage rates.


Immediate steps after sustaining an open fracture: first aid and urgent care

Immediate actions taken at the scene and in the ambulance impact infection risk and outcome. First aid aims to stop bleeding, protect the wound, immobilize the limb, and get the patient to a trauma-capable hospital quickly. First aid actions:

  • Control bleeding: Apply direct pressure with a clean cloth or sterile dressing. Do not probe the wound.
  • Cover the wound: Use the cleanest available sterile dressing or cloth. Avoid pushing debris into the wound.
  • Immobilize the limb: Splint the limb in the most comfortable position to prevent further soft-tissue damage and reduce pain.
  • Avoid contamination: Do not attempt to wash out the wound extensively at the scene—transport to hospital where controlled irrigation and debridement can be performed.
  • Monitor for shock: Keep the person warm, monitor breathing and circulation, and arrange urgent transport to the nearest trauma centre.

 

In many cases in Punjab, bystanders may be the first helpers. Training community members, drivers, and workplace supervisors in simple steps—bleeding control and rapid transport—reduces delays. Hospital evaluation and diagnostics at Livasa Amritsar

When an open fracture arrives at a hospital like Livasa Amritsar, the team follows structured steps to reduce infection risk and plan treatment. This includes rapid assessment (primary survey), stabilization, and a focused orthopedic evaluation. Diagnostics and initial interventions typically include:

  • Clinical assessment: Determine the wound type, contamination level, neurovascular status, and associated injuries.
  • Imaging: X-rays of the injured limb to define the fracture pattern. CT scans are used for complex joint injuries or pelvis fractures.
  • Laboratory tests: CBC, blood glucose (important as diabetes increases infection risk), blood type and crossmatch if bleeding is significant, and culture swabs of grossly contaminated wounds when appropriate.
  • Tetanus status check: A tetanus booster or tetanus immunoglobulin is given depending on vaccination history and wound severity.
  • Antibiotic administration: Start broad-spectrum IV antibiotics as soon as possible to cover common pathogens (see separate section below).

Wound debridement and surgical management: timing and techniques

Wound debridement—removing contaminated, devitalized tissue and foreign material—is the cornerstone of infection prevention after open fracture. Debridement can be performed at the bedside for minor, clean wounds or in the operating theatre for anything more contaminated or complex. Key principles include excising dead tissue to healthy bleeding margins, copious irrigation with sterile solutions, and temporary stabilization of the fracture.

Timing: Historically, debridement within 6 hours was emphasized, but modern evidence shows that priority should be given to early antibiotics and timely surgical debridement based on wound severity, contamination, and patient's overall condition. Wound coverage: After debridement and stabilization, soft-tissue coverage is planned. Options include primary closure (rare in contaminated wounds), delayed primary closure, skin grafting, local or free flap reconstruction, and negative pressure wound therapy (NPWT) as a bridge to definitive coverage.

Below is a comparison table of common debridement and wound management approaches to help patients and families understand choices:

Procedure type Benefits When used
Bedside irrigation and dressing Quick, avoids anesthesia in minor clean wounds Small superficial wounds with minimal contamination (Type I)
OR debridement with irrigation Thorough removal of devitalized tissue under anesthesia; allows fracture stabilization and cultures Moderate to severe contamination; Type II/III injuries
Negative pressure wound therapy (NPWT) Reduces edema, promotes granulation, bridges to flap/graft Large soft-tissue defects; temporary management before definitive coverage
Skin grafting / flap coverage Provides durable soft-tissue coverage and protects bone When there is exposed bone, tendon or implant requiring coverage

Antibiotics and tetanus: protocols and choices in Punjab

Administering antibiotics promptly after an open fracture is proven to reduce infection rates. Equally important is tetanus prophylaxis because open wounds are a potential route for Clostridium tetani infection. Local antibiotic protocols vary based on wound severity, contamination, and local microbiology patterns. In Punjab and Amritsar, common practice aligns with international guidelines while considering regional resistance patterns.

Typical antibiotic strategies:

  • Type I injuries: First-generation cephalosporin (e.g., cefazolin) IV started as soon as possible, continued for 24 hours after wound closure.
  • Type II injuries: IV cefazolin plus broader coverage if contamination suspected; duration usually 48–72 hours or until soft-tissue closure.
  • Type III injuries: Cefazolin plus an aminoglycoside (e.g., gentamicin) or broad-spectrum agent; consider coverage for gram-negative organisms and anaerobes. If farm-contaminated wounds, add anaerobic coverage (e.g., metronidazole).

 

Tetanus recommendations:

  • If the patient’s tetanus immunization status is unknown or incomplete, give tetanus toxoid booster and consider tetanus immunoglobulin for severe or heavily contaminated wounds.
  • For those fully immunized with a recent booster (within 5–10 years depending on wound type), a single booster may be sufficient.

Preventing infection and osteomyelitis after open fracture

Preventing bone infection (osteomyelitis) is a central objective in managing open fractures. Osteomyelitis may develop early when bacteria seed exposed bone, or later as a chronic, treatment-resistant infection. Strategies to prevent infection include rapid antibiotics, adequate debridement, timely stabilization, appropriate soft-tissue coverage, and close follow-up.

Practical measures that reduce infection risk:

  • Early IV antibiotics: Administered ideally within the first hour after injury
  • Thorough debridement: Removing all non-viable tissue to healthy margins
  • Fracture stabilization: External fixation or internal fixation reduces movement that impedes healing; temporary external fixation is commonly used when soft-tissue reconstruction is pending
  • Soft-tissue coverage: Early flap coverage or grafting to protect exposed bone
  • NPWT: When used appropriately, negative pressure wound therapy reduces edema and promotes granulation tissue
  • Glycemic control: For diabetic patients, tight blood sugar control reduces infection risk
  • Smoking cessation: Smoking impairs wound healing and increases infection risk

 

Preventing chronic osteomyelitis often requires a combination of surgical clearance of infection, targeted antibiotics (often for prolonged periods), and sometimes repeated procedures. Signs of infection and when to seek urgent surgery

After an open fracture, early detection of infection allows prompt treatment before the infection becomes deep or systemic. Patients and caregivers in Amritsar should be aware of the warning signs and know when to return to the emergency department for urgent evaluation.

Local signs of wound infection include:

  • Increased pain at the wound site beyond expected post-injury pain
  • Worsening redness, warmth, or swelling around the wound
  • Pus or cloudy drainage from the wound
  • Foul odor from the wound
  • Failure of the wound to show progressive healing over days

 

Systemic or severe signs that require urgent care:

  • Fever or chills
  • Rapid heart rate, low blood pressure, or signs of sepsis
  • Loss of sensation or blood flow to the limb (numbness, pale color, cold limb)
  • Significant increase in drainage or bleeding

 

When to consider urgent surgery: If there is clear evidence of deep infection (purulent drainage, bone exposure with contamination, spreading cellulitis), the orthopedic team may recommend urgent repeat debridement, removal or revision of implants, targeted IV antibiotic therapy, and possibly staged reconstructive surgery. Home wound care, dressing changes, and rehabilitation after open fracture

After initial hospital management and discharge, safe home wound care and structured rehabilitation are crucial to prevent infection and restore function. Home wound care guidelines (Amritsar context):

  • Keep the wound clean and dry: Follow specific instructions about when you may shower; many wounds require a waterproof covering until the team confirms it is safe.
  • Change dressings as instructed: Use sterile supplies and perform hand hygiene. If the surgical team provided dressing change instructions, adhere to those exact steps. If you live outside central Amritsar, check availability of sterile dressings—Livasa Amritsar can advise local resources.
  • Follow antibiotic schedule: Complete prescribed antibiotic courses and report side effects.
  • Monitor blood sugar: In diabetics, maintain blood glucose within recommended ranges to support healing.
  • Avoid smoking and tobacco: Smoking delays healing and increases infection risk.
  • Attend follow-up appointments: Timely clinic visits for wound assessment, suture or staple removal, and rehabilitation progression are essential.
